In the paper (Ferrara Dentice et al., 2004) a complete exposition of the state of the art for lax embeddings of polar spaces of finite rank is presented. As a consequence, we have that if a Grassmann space of dimension 3 and index 1 has a lax embedding in a projective space over a skew–field , then is the Klein quadric defined over a subfield of . In this paper, I examine Grassmann spaces of arbitrary dimension and index having a lax embedding in a projective space.

One of the oldest and most fundamental problems in the theory of finite projective planes is to classify those having a group which acts transitively on the incident point-line pairs (flags). The conjecture is that the only ones are the Desarguesian projective planes (over a finite field). In this paper, we show that non-Desarguesian finite flag-transitive projective planes exist if and only if certain Fermat surfaces have no nontrivial rational points, and formulate several other equivalences...
